Literature summary for 3.4.23.26 extracted from

  • Oda, K.; Kamada, M.; Murao, S.
    Extracellular acid protease of yeasts. IV. Physicochemical properties and substrate specificity of acid protease of Rhodotorula glutinis K-24 (1972), Agric. Biol. Chem., 36, 1103-1108.

Molecular Weight [Da]

Molecular Weight [Da] Molecular Weight Maximum [Da] Comment Organism
29000 30000 Rhodotorula glutinis, sedimentation equilibrium method, gel filtration Rhodotorula glutinis
